SUNY Broome Community College is accepting applications for part-time Ice Center Attendants to join our team at the Ice Center. This position reports to the Assistant Director of Facilities Management- Ice Center. This is an ongoing recruitment, and candidates will be contacted and hired as positions become available based on operational needs. About the
Position:
Ice Center Attendants play a key role in supporting the daily operations of the Ice Center. Attendants may be cross-trained and assigned to various roles, including: 1. Ice Center Helper Assists the manager on duty with various tasks during shifts. Training will be provided to safely operate the ice resurfacing machine (Zamboni) to maintain ice quality. 2. Cashier Handles customer payments during Open Skate sessions. Works with the manager on duty to ensure all transactions are recorded and deposits are reconciled accurately. 3. Skate Rental Attendant Distributes and collects rental skates, ensures skates are in good condition, and maintains proper cleaning and storage of all skates in accordance with Ice Center policies. 4. Skate Guard Monitors skaters during sessions to ensure safety and enforce rink rules. Strong skating skills are required for this role.
Requirements:
Ability to ice skate is strongly preferred. Availability to work evenings, weekends, and holidays as needed. Excellent customer service skills with a friendly and approachable attitude. Strong verbal communication and interpersonal skills. Patience and professionalism when interacting with customers of all ages. Reliable, responsible, and committed to assigned shifts and duties. Ability to work effectively in a fast-paced, team-oriented environment. Must be eligible to work in the United States without visa sponsorship.
